34.) If a quadrilateral is a parallelogram and the diagonals are perpendicular, then it must be a rectangle.

A. True
B. False

Answer: False

The diagonals are perpendicular, so the figure is a rhombus. The rhombus is only a rectangle if it is a square as well. If the rhombus is not a square, then it cannot be a rectangle.
